To Players, Coaches, and Fans:

Welcome to the 2021 Adidas John Turner Classic!

Pearland, Dawson, and Turner High Schools along with Pearland Junior High South, East and West as well as Berry Miller Junior High School, their administrators, staff, and students want to welcome you to our campuses for this year’s tournament. Pearland ISD is proud to host a field of 32 teams from across the State of Texas to compete for the championship of one of the nation’s best high school volleyball tournament. The tournament will take place on Thursday, August 12th – Saturday, August 14th of 2021.

Admissions
The cost of a single day ticket will be $12.00 for Adults; $8 for Senior Citizens and for Students. Children 12 and under are free
A tournament pass will be sold for $30.00 for Adults; $18 for Senior Citizens for Students (must show student id) on the first day only! No passes will be allowed from any district or coaching organization. Tournament programs will be available online.

Match Work Crew
Each team must supply a book, score, libero track and lines persons for each match that they play in during the tournament as noted in AES. Tournament officials will be provided for both up and down referee responsibilities. There will be officials used for semis, third place, and the championship match.

Sportsmanship for Players/Coaches/Fans
There will be no verbal or physical abuse of an official at any time during the tournament. Any person that is guilty of this will be denied access to the tournament for the remaining days of competition from the time the incident occurs and will be reported to the UIL.  Police will be on duty at the sites to escort unruly patrons off the site. Players/coaches must display good conduct to officials and opposing teams. It is the right of John Turner, Tournament Director, to remove any person(s) that show unjust behavior that is detrimental to the tournament or its workers.

Tiebreakers for Division Play
The following tie break rules will apply when a tie occurs at the end of pool play. 2-Way & 3-Way Ties – Head to Head Results; if still tied then we will go by game percentage; if still tied then we will go by point percentage to determine.

Warm-ups for each Court
Coaches, you have an allotted amount of time to warm up for your matches. The first match of the day you will be allowed 3 minutes ball handling, 4 minutes of hitting each, then 1 minute of serving together. After the initial first match of the day for your team, then you will immediately go into your 4 minutes of hitting each and then one minute of serving. There will be no exceptions to this rule. If your team is late, you will be given the amount of time that is left when you arrive. There will be a cart of balls on each half court for each team to warm up with during their designated time. I highly suggest that the team doing ball handling while the other team hits only uses a minimum amount of balls so the team hitting has a sufficient amount.

Opening Ceremonies
All teams are required to attend the coaches check-in at 8:00 a.m. and then the Opening Ceremonies at 9:00 a.m. at the main site at Pearland High School. The ceremonies will last approximately 50 minutes to an hour. All teams will then travel to their designated playing sites thereafter to start the first round of play at 11:00 a.m.
